I have a confession: I have never shopped on Black Friday. Not. Even. Once.
I'm not fond of crowds or malls or getting up early. And... I'm really not a fan of the consumerism culture. Black Friday has always seemed like a greedy, grabby, pushy affair - not at all what the holiday season should be about. So, five years ago I decided to invite people to my studio on Black Friday to paint, eat and enjoy some community. Just some creative people - and maybe people who don't know if they're creative but want to be - hanging out, painting and enjoying some good food. Lo and behold, there were others out there like me! The event was a success, and I've been holding it every year since then. If this sounds like something you'd like to do, I invite you to join us!
